IntToDoubleFunction
  public
  
  
  
  interface
  IntToDoubleFunction
  
  
  
| java.util.function.IntToDoubleFunction | 
Represents a function that accepts an int-valued argument and produces a
 double-valued result.  This is the int-to-double primitive
 specialization for Function.
 
This is a functional interface
 whose functional method is applyAsDouble(int).

applyAsDouble
    Added in API level 24
  
      
  
    public abstract double applyAsDouble (int value)
Applies this function to the given argument.
| Parameters | |
|---|---|
| value | int: the function argument | 
| Returns | |
|---|---|
| double | the function result |
